## Rendering the house at Calloway Hall

Quick orientation: the seat-map renderer draws each section as a layer, and we cull anything outside the viewport before hit-testing. Don't fight the zoom logic — it's deliberately springy so rows don't jitter on trackpads. Most of what you'll want to tweak while getting the mezzanine looking right lives in the constants below.

tuning constants:
BUDGETS = {
    "gilok": 870,
    "briael": 629,
    "silok": 264,
    "ruswyn": 693,
    "ralax": 162,
    "ralath": 605,
    "nordor": 675,
}

## Further Reading: Retrying Failed Exports

Exports in Quillbatch fail for three common reasons: upstream timeouts, malformed column maps, and quota exhaustion. Retries are safe — every export job is idempotent by job token. Use the `requeue` CLI subcommand; never re-submit through the UI, as that creates a duplicate job token. Backoff defaults to exponential with a 15-minute cap. If a job fails five times it lands in the dead-letter queue and needs manual review. Full retry semantics, queue diagrams, and escalation rules live here:

wiki page, kahog-hahig: https://vault.zemvargrid.internal/display/deploy/repo/settings/merge_requests/job/settings/6f3b933774dbc5320a4daa18

Finance Review Summary — Orlenne Foods

The transition from Bracken Haulage to Midlane Logistics is tracking within the approved budget envelope. One-off switching costs of 240,000 crowns were absorbed in Q2, offset by projected annual savings of 6%. Working-capital impact remains modest, though fuel surcharge clauses warrant monitoring. The related commercial rationale is summarised in the note that follows.

board note of kadug-tawig: Only 5 of the 100 pilot accounts renewed Oliath, so a churn review is set for April 15.

Subject: Blueprint set for Marrow Street permit filing

Dispatch desk: the full blueprint set for the Marrow Street extension needs to reach the Velgrad Building Authority before Friday's filing deadline. Three tubes, sealed and numbered, plus the bound structural annex. These are the originals — no copies exist yet, so treat them as irreplaceable. The clerk's office closes at noon. At the authority's intake counter, the courier applies the instruction below.

dispatch memo: the sorius tamius courier leaves the praeth ledger at gate 4873 under passcode 928014